<strong>Iguana</strong>
Painting: Acrylic, Oil on Soft (Yarn, Cotton, Fabric).
I was inspired of the end of the world, see what happened in the world.
But when everything is gone water and amphibians will always exist. I always stay positive in live and we will see what the future brings us.
I love the sea the waves, and the infinite as far as yo can see.
I like to use acrylic because it dries quickly and I also used oil painting for the finishing… touch.
Weight painting: 3,4 kg.
Signed in front of the painting. Ready to hang.

Born in Indonesia, Peggy Scholte grew up mastering pencils and later embraced painting with aquarelle and oil. Her pieces beautifully showcase her fascination with fantasy, using delicate brush strokes and impactful color schemes. Each of her painstakingly created works enables viewers to step into her surreal world, evoking a sense of enchantment and wonder.
